Via his eclectic midweek Deviation club night in London and must-listen radio show on BBC Radio 1, Benji B blurs genre lines more dauntlessly than most DJs of his generation. Inspired equally by soul, jazz, hip hop, dance music, and the young new crop of artists and producers he champions, Benji B is at once tastemaker, intrepid selector and astute club DJ.
